The Rise of AI and Quantum Computing

In recent years, both AI and quantum computing have made significant strides in their respective fields. AI has revolutionized the way we interact with technology, from virtual assistants like Siri and Alexa to advanced algorithms used in healthcare and finance. On the other hand, quantum computing has the potential to solve complex problems that are currently out of reach for classical computers due to its ability to process vast amounts of data in parallel.

Benefits of Integrating AI with Quantum Computing

By combining the power of AI with quantum computing technology, researchers and developers hope to tackle some of the most pressing challenges in fields such as drug discovery, climate modeling, and cryptography. Quantum computers can simulate molecular interactions at an unprecedented level of detail, allowing for the rapid discovery of new drugs and materials. Additionally, AI algorithms can leverage the speed and efficiency of quantum computing to optimize complex systems and processes.

Challenges of Integration

While the potential benefits of integrating AI with quantum computing are vast, there are also significant challenges that need to be addressed. One major hurdle is the need for specialized hardware and software that can effectively harness the combined power of AI and quantum computing. Additionally, researchers must develop new algorithms that can handle the unique properties of quantum systems, such as superposition and entanglement.
